Frame transmission method and device using multiple random backoff operation in broadband wireless communication network

1. An operation method of a communication node in a wireless communication network, the operation method comprising:
selecting a first random backoff counter value for a first random backoff operation, and selecting a second random backoff counter value for a second random backoff operation;
performing the first random backoff operation on a first link during a first period according to the first random backoff counter value, and performing the second random backoff operation on a second link during a second period according to the second random backoff counter value;
in response to determining not to transmit a first frame based on a remaining counter value of the second random backoff operation being less than a threshold when the first random backoff operation is completed, performing a monitoring operation on the first link while performing the second random backoff operation; and
in response to determining that the first link is in an idle state as a result of the monitoring operation, and that the second random backoff operation is completed, transmitting the first frame on the first link and a second frame on the second link, respectively, from a completion time point of the second random backoff operation.
